Kelce has seen a clear drop in most of his key numbers in recent years, but he still averaged around 4.5 receptions per game last year.
He saved some of his best performances for Denver as well. He had a combined 14 catches for 127 yards and a touchdown against the Broncos last year. You'd have to go back to 2021 to find a game where he caught fewer than four passes against Denver.
